Updating to a 3-phase power system involves setting up a new setup that provides 3 alternating currents through 4 wires, leading to a significantly higher voltage of 400 to 415 volts. This considerable boost in power capacity is vital for supporting the high-end functions commonly found in Eastern Suburbs residences, such as advanced cooling systems, elegant kitchen area appliances, and heated swimming pools, which frequently exceed the limitations of single-phase connections. By upgrading to a 3-phase power system, property owners can ensure their property's electrical facilities can handle heavy energy loads without experiencing problems like flickering lights or continuously tripping security switches.

For instance, the increasing appeal of electrical vehicles has revealed that basic wall outlets are too slow for charging modern batteries. By upgrading to a 3 Phase Power system, homeowners can install quick Level 2 EV chargers that can recharge a car's range approximately 3 times faster than with a single-phase setup. Additionally, for those interested in renewable resource, a 3 Phase Power Upgrade is typically required for installing larger photovoltaic panel selections. Single-phase homes are often subject to export limits by network service providers like Ausgrid to ensure grid stability. However, with a three-phase system, homeowners can utilize bigger inverters and battery storage systems, enabling them to generate and keep clean energy more effectively while fulfilling Australia's strict regulations.
Carrying out a 3 Phase Power Upgrade Eastern Suburbs is an extremely regulated procedure that should be carried out by a Level 2 Accredited Provider (ASP). This is since the upgrade involves work on the "service lines" that link the private home to the public electricity grid, a job that falls outside the legal scope of a basic electrician. The procedure normally begins with a detailed site assessment to identify if the existing consumer mains and avenue can housing the additional electrical wiring. In lots of heritage homes within the Eastern Suburbs, a 3 Phase Power Upgrade Eastern Suburbs might also need the replacement of an outdated meter box or the installation of a new private power pole if the existing point of attachment is no longer compliant. The Level 2 service technician manages whatever from the preliminary application with the energy distributor to the physical installation of the new three-phase wise meter, making sure that the whole transition is smooth and satisfies all existing New South Wales safety standards.
